Code execution via overflowing model buffer bounds
Published Aug 7, 2025 · Updated Aug 12, 2025
Integer overflow in Meta Platforms ExecuTorch before 0.7.0 allows remote attackers to execute code by supplying a crafted model. HierarchicalAllocator::get_offset_address adds attacker-controlled offset_bytes and size_bytes before checking the sum against the selected buffer, so integer wraparound bypasses the bounds test. An application must load attacker-controlled model data; successful exploitation can place objects outside allocated memory and execute code in that process.
